Choose the correct meaning of the idiom ‘Down to earth’:

AFeeling depressed or sad
BRelated to farming or agriculture
CPractical and sensible; not pretentious
DLocated at ground level

Explanation

– This idiom describes someone who is practical, realistic, and modest, without pretension.
– It is often used to praise someone for being approachable despite their success.
– Example: Despite her fame, she remained down to earth and friendly.
